摘要:是一個(gè)開源的簡(jiǎn)單的爬蟲框架主要是通過(guò)將獲取的網(wǎng)頁(yè)信息封裝成來(lái)進(jìn)行爬取信息。作者也是一個(gè)新手。這篇文章只是提供一個(gè)入門的思路。開啟多少個(gè)線程抓取隔多長(zhǎng)時(shí)間抓取次部分。是用來(lái)抓取元素的連接是指獲取得到的內(nèi)容。并且這個(gè)類需要實(shí)現(xiàn)。 Gecco是一個(gè)開源的簡(jiǎn)單的java爬蟲框架主要是通過(guò)將獲取的網(wǎng)頁(yè)信息封裝成HtmlBean來(lái)進(jìn)行爬取信息。作者也是一個(gè)新手。這篇文章只是提供一個(gè)入門的思路。如果...
摘要:本人郵箱歡迎轉(zhuǎn)載轉(zhuǎn)載請(qǐng)注明網(wǎng)址代碼已經(jīng)全部托管有需要的同學(xué)自行下載引言現(xiàn)在讓我們來(lái)考慮一個(gè)問(wèn)題如果要讓多個(gè)線程來(lái)訪問(wèn)同一份數(shù)據(jù)會(huì)發(fā)生什么現(xiàn)象呢比如的火車售票系統(tǒng)比如銀行的存取款系統(tǒng)等等都可以會(huì)出現(xiàn)多線程訪問(wèn)同一個(gè)數(shù)據(jù)的情況讓我們先模擬寫一個(gè) 本人郵箱: 歡迎轉(zhuǎn)載,轉(zhuǎn)載請(qǐng)注明網(wǎng)址 http://blog.csdn.net/tianshi_kcogithub: https://github...
摘要:題目要求對(duì)于一個(gè)已經(jīng)順序數(shù)組,刪除重復(fù)的元素,并且返回新數(shù)組的長(zhǎng)度這題的特殊性在于,不允許創(chuàng)建新的數(shù)組來(lái)作為結(jié)果數(shù)組返回,并且原來(lái)數(shù)組超過(guò)結(jié)果長(zhǎng)度的部分可以忽略如果采用循環(huán)復(fù)制的方法時(shí)間復(fù)雜度將達(dá)到在數(shù)據(jù)量大的場(chǎng)景下非常影響性能下面方法的時(shí) 題目要求:對(duì)于一個(gè)已經(jīng)順序數(shù)組,刪除重復(fù)的元素,并且返回新數(shù)組的長(zhǎng)度這題的特殊性在于,不允許創(chuàng)建新的數(shù)組來(lái)作為結(jié)果數(shù)組返回,并且原來(lái)數(shù)組超過(guò)結(jié)果長(zhǎng)...
摘要:生產(chǎn)者生產(chǎn)的消息要滿足不了消費(fèi)者才行??梢钥吹揭粋€(gè)有依賴的消息我們?cè)谔幚淼倪^(guò)程,會(huì)多一次查詢操作,性能多少會(huì)受點(diǎn)影響。如果沒(méi)有的消息進(jìn)來(lái),孤兒院里是醬紫的。收到之后再處理,緊接著又找到的條消息,再出來(lái),讓去處理。 在項(xiàng)目中踏完一系列坑后總結(jié)出來(lái),消息的處理有兩個(gè)要?jiǎng)?wù): 消費(fèi)一定要快,我們喜歡供小于求的市場(chǎng)。生產(chǎn)者生產(chǎn)的消息要滿足不了消費(fèi)者才行。 任何消息都不能丟,因?yàn)檫@都是數(shù)據(jù)啊,即...
摘要:希臘字母表示空,這個(gè)產(chǎn)生式表明非終結(jié)符可以產(chǎn)生一個(gè)空。此外,對(duì)于一個(gè)文法之中的非終結(jié)符,還有集集的概念。對(duì)于一個(gè)非終結(jié)符而言,它的集指可能展開的各種形式中,位于第一的所有終結(jié)符所組成的集合。 上一章中,我說(shuō) Parser 的工作就是依據(jù)文法定義,找到一個(gè)與源代碼匹配的展開方案就可以了。聽(tīng)起來(lái)我們只要先給出一個(gè) tao 語(yǔ)言的文法定義,然后寫一個(gè)找匹配方案的的程序就可以了。 然而事情情況...
暫無(wú)介紹